Efficient Private Domain Data Batch Processing Techniques
Introduction to Private Domain Data
When we talk about private domain data, we're referring to data that resides within a specific organization or group, protected and managed by that entity. This data can include customer information, transaction records, and other sensitive details that are crucial for business operations. Handling this data efficiently is not just about ensuring privacy and security, but also about making sure that the information is processed and used in ways that enhance decision-making and improve overall business performance.
Challenges of Batch Processing Private Domain Data
There are several challenges associated with batch processing private domain data:
- Data Volume: Private domain data can be vast and varied, making it difficult to efficiently process large batches.
- Data Quality: Ensuring that the data is accurate and up-to-date is crucial for effective processing.
- Security: Security breaches can have severe consequences, so robust security measures must be in place.
- Compliance: Data processing must comply with regulatory standards, adding another layer of complexity.
- Scalability: As data grows, the system needs to adapt to handle increased volumes without compromising performance.
Techniques for Efficient Batch Processing
To overcome these challenges, organizations can adopt various techniques for efficient batch processing:
- Data Partitioning: Breaking down data into smaller, manageable chunks can make batch processing more efficient. This not only speeds up the process but also reduces the risk of errors.
- Streamlined Data Pipelines: Implementing a streamlined data pipeline that includes automation and orchestration can significantly reduce the time required for batch processing.
- Advanced Algorithms: Utilizing advanced algorithms can improve the efficiency of data processing. Techniques such as parallel processing and distributed computing can drastically reduce processing time.
- Cloud Computing: Leveraging cloud services can provide the necessary scalability and flexibility required for efficient data processing. Cloud platforms offer robust security and compliance features, ensuring that data is protected and processed according to regulations.
- Comprehensive Security Measures: Implementing multi-layered security measures such as encryption, access controls, and regular audits can safeguard private data from breaches and unauthorized access.
Case Study: E-commerce Company's Data Processing Strategy
Consider an e-commerce company that processes large volumes of customer and transaction data daily. To enhance the efficiency of its batch processing, the company adopted a combination of data partitioning and cloud computing.
By partitioning the data into smaller sets based on customer segments, the company was able to process each set independently, reducing the overall processing time. They also moved their data processing to the cloud, which allowed them to scale resources up or down as needed, ensuring that the system could handle spikes in data volume without compromising performance.
The result was a streamlined data processing workflow that not only improved efficiency but also enhanced security by leveraging the cloud provider's robust security features. This allowed the company to make better use of customer data, leading to improved customer segmentation, personalized marketing, and enhanced customer satisfaction.
Conclusion
Efficient batch processing of private domain data is essential for any organization looking to harness the full potential of data. By addressing the challenges of data volume, quality, security, compliance, and scalability, organizations can adopt innovative techniques and technologies to process data more efficiently. This not only enhances decision-making and business performance but also ensures that private data remains secure and compliant with regulatory standards.
><< previous article
next article >>